Rain-soaked though it may have been, last weekend's inagural Western Sportsman & BC Outdoors Salmon Fishing Derby was a huge success!
Held at Shearwater Resort & Marina , in Shearwater, BC, about 25 brave souls ventured out in a classic West Coast Summer storm to troll for chinook and coho and jig for halibut.
The result? Coho to 17 pounds, chinook to 25 pounds and halibut all the way to a monster 78 mouth-watering pounds.
Best of all -- every participant received a prize, ranging from a Garmin GPS, to an Islander mooching reel, to books, DVDs, shorts & hats and so much more.
For our first-ever salmon derby, I'd say it went off without a hitch. Except for that darn rain... and the three- to four-metre seas were a tad dodgy at times too.
But hey, I think it all adds to the experience. Salmon fishing just wouldn't be the same if it was easy...
